Introduction:

In today's fast-paced globe, the original 9-5 work schedule no further relates to numerous households. Utilizing the rise of dual-income families and non-traditional work hours, the interest in 24-hour daycare services happens to be ste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are facilities offer parents the flexibleness they should stabilize work and household responsibilities, and offer a secure and nurturing environment for children around-the-clock.

Benefits of 24-Hour Daycare:

One of the key great things about 24-hour daycare is the mobility it provides working parents. This permits parents to exert effort without worrying about finding you to definitely watch kids during non-traditional hours.

Another advantageous asset of 24-hour daycare may be the satisfaction it offers to parents. Realizing that kids are being taken care of by trained specialists in a secure and safe environment can relieve the anxiety and guilt very often includes making children in daycare. Parents can focus on their particular work comprehending that kids are in good fingers, that may trigger increased efficiency and task pleasure.

Also, 24-hour daycare centers can provide a sense of neighborhood and help for people. Moms and dads just who work non-traditional hours often struggle to discover childcare choices that meet their needs, ultimately causing emotions of separation and anxiety. 24-hour daycare centers could offer a feeling of belonging and camaraderie among parents dealing with similar difficulties, creating a support system that will help households thrive.

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are facilities offer advantages, they even come with their particular collection of difficulties. One of the greatest difficulties is staffing. Finding competent and dependable childcare providers who are willing to work non-traditional hours may be tough, leading to high turnover rates and prospective staffing shortages. This will probably influence the quality of treatment provided to young ones and create uncertainty for households relying on 24-hour daycare services.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are is the price. Supplying care 24 / 7 needs extra staffing and sources, that could drive up the cost of services. This is often a barrier for low-income families just who may possibly not be able to afford 24-hour daycare, making all of them with minimal options for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

To make sure the safety and wellbeing of kiddies in 24-hour daycare facilities, legislation and oversight are crucial. State and regional governing bodies put criteria for certification and certification of daycare centers, including those who operate twenty-four hours a day. These requirements cover many places, including staff-to-child ratios, health and safety requirements, and staff training and skills.

As well as federal government laws, many 24-hour daycare centers choose to look for certification from national companies such as the National Association for the knowledge of Young Children (NAEYC) or even the National Association for Family Child Care (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ates a commitment to high-quality treatment and certainly will assist moms and dads feel confident in their selection of childcare supplier.

Summary:

The rise of 24-hour daycare facilities reflects the changing requirements and demands of modern households. By offering versatile treatment options, reassurance for parents, and a feeling of community and assistance, 24-hour daycare centers play a crucial role in assisting families balance work and household obligations. While challenges such as for instance staffing and value stay, regulation and supervision are necessary to ensuring the safety and wellbeing of kids in 24-hour daycare facilities.
